Smith+Nephew is a leading medical technology company focused on the treatment, repair and replacement of soft and hard tissues.
Smith&Nephews has more than 160 years of history and is represented in more than 100 countries.
Smith&Nephew serves customers by offering three global franchises - orthopedics, sports medicine+ENT and Modern and effective wound treatment.
The vision of modern and effective wound care is to continually shape what is possible in wound care. Through our wide range of products designed to meet broad and complex clinical needs, helping healthcare professionals solve the challenges of wound prevention and healing.
The wide range of products offered includes dressing materials and negative pressure wound therapy systems designed for exudate and infection control, skin cleansing and protection, as well as prevention of pressure injuries and surgical complications.

Acticoat – nanocrystalline silver dressing, 3 days

Indications
:
Acticoat dressing is indicated as an antimicrobial barrier layer on shallow and deep wounds, including:
- discharges
- venous leg ulcers
- diabetic foot ulcers
- burns
- skin graft sites
Acticoat (with SILCRYSTTM Nanocrystals) consists of 3 layers: an absorbent layer sandwiched between silver layers, covered with a non-stick polyethylene film. Nanocrystalline silver protects the wound site from bacterial contamination, while the inner layer maintains the optimal moist environment for wound healing by absorbing exudate.
Features:
- fast-acting – studies show that Acticoat kills and reduces bacteria in less than 30 min. – faster than other forms of silver and provides unique protection for the wound site
- the gradual release of silver over 3 days ensures that Acticoat remains effective for at least 3 days
- promotes faster healing, helps maintain an environment conducive to wound healing
- low toxicity – unlike other antimicrobials, Acticoat does not prevent wound healing
- easy to put on and take off
- can be cut to the shape of the wound
- low-stick – changing the bandage is less traumatic than with traditional methods
